Saber Interactive's RoadCraft, released 20 May 2025, puts you in charge of a disaster recovery contractor working eight maps of roughly four square kilometres each. You clear wreckage, pour sand, pave asphalt, then hand the finished road to AI convoys that haul cargo while you go and build the next one. Terrain deforms permanently under weight, so the shortcut you rushed on trip one is the mud pit that strands a loaded truck on trip three.
